1. Avoidance only delays the pain

When we’re hurting, our first instinct is to look for a way out. We distract ourselves with work, people, or noise. We bury the pain under “I’m fine.” But all that does is put healing on pause.

What we avoid today doesn’t disappear — it waits. And it often comes back louder.
The more you suppress your emotions, the more they demand to be felt. It might feel easier in the moment to keep moving, but you can’t heal what you refuse to face.

Let yourself feel it. Cry if you have to. Scream if you need to. Name the thing that broke you. Because once you stop running from it, you stop giving it power.

Pain loses its hold the moment you stop pretending it isn’t there.

2. Growth lives in the struggle

Every person who’s ever become stronger, wiser, or more grounded got there by walking through something hard. Not by skipping it — by surviving it.

Struggle refines you. It teaches you patience, resilience, and depth. The kind of wisdom that can’t be learned from comfort. It’s not about becoming unbreakable — it’s about learning how to rebuild.

You don’t grow when things are easy. You grow when you’re stretched, challenged, and forced to face the parts of yourself you didn’t know were strong.
So don’t resent the hard seasons — they’re shaping you into someone who can handle what you prayed for.

You’ll come out of this with a deeper sense of who you are and what you can endure. That’s the beauty hidden inside the chaos.

3. Through doesn’t mean forever

When you’re in the middle of something painful, it feels endless. You start to believe this version of your life — the ache, the confusion, the exhaustion — is permanent. But it’s not.

The storm is temporary. The weight won’t always feel this heavy. What’s constant is the fact that you’re moving, even when it feels like you’re standing still. Healing happens quietly, in moments you don’t notice — when you laugh again, when you wake up and it hurts a little less, when you stop checking what’s gone.

You won’t feel like this forever. But you have to walk through the middle to reach the other side.

Practical Ways to Move Through It:

  • Stop fighting the feeling. Let yourself experience the emotions fully — they’re signals, not weaknesses.

  • Journal through the pain. Write what you’re scared to say out loud — it’s a form of release.

  • Take small actions daily. Go outside, call a friend, eat something good — little steps still count.

  • Don’t rush healing. Some wounds need time, not timelines.

  • Trust that you’ll make it out — because you always have.
